Numeric Reserved word table

Reserved Word

Definition

<ABS-DEPTH>

Absolute Z axis depth from Z axis origin, <ZSURF> <DEPTH>.

<ABS-SHIFTX>

X offset from machine zero to current setup without any rotations applied.

<ABS-SHIFTY>

Y offset from machine zero to current setup without any rotations applied.

<ABS-SHIFTZ>

Z offset from machine zero to current setup without any rotations applied.

<ABS-STEP1>

Absolute first step, <ZSURF> <STEP1>.

<ABS-ZCLEAR>

Absolute position of Z Clear -- Z Clear + Z Surf (not used in incremental programming).

<ABS-ZRAPID>

Absolute position of Z Rapid -- Z Rapid + Z Surf (not used in incremental programming).

<ANG-CFEED>

 Outputs the feed value required for an Okuma or Fanuc control to maintain the programmed feed rate.   This is a Cartesian feed rate value.  

<ANG-DPM>

Wrapped feed rate, degrees per minute.

<ANG-FPM>

Wrapped feed rate, inch (or mm) per minute.

<ANG-INVTIME>

Wrapped feed rate inverse time.

<ARC-X>

Used in the circular interpolation block to specify the signed X distance from the start point of the arc, to the center of the arc along the X axis.

<ARC-Y>

Used in the circular interpolation block to specify the signed Y distance from the start point of the arc, to the center of the arc along the Y axis.

<ARC-Z>

Used in the circular interpolation block to specify the signed Z distance from the start point of the arc, to the center of the arc along the Z axis.

<BOT-LALLOW>

Corresponds to Bottom Semi Finish Allowance or Bottom Semi Finish Allowance attributes for a milling operation.  

<COMP-NUM>

Compensation number passed from FeatureCAM.

<COMP-VAL>

Cutter compensation diameter.

<DEPTH>

Z Depth value passed from FeatureCAM for drilling-type cycles.

<DWELL>

Reproduces the dwell value passed from FeatureCAM.

<EXP-LENGTH>

Corresponds to the Exposed length tool parameter.

<FEED>

Feed rate value identifier passed from FeatureCAM.

<FINI-ALLOW>

Finish allowance of a milling operation.

<FIXTURE>

Fixture ID number passed from FeatureCAM.

<FSHIFTX>

The X distance from the fixture offset to the local coordinate system.

<FSHIFTX>

The Y distance from the fixture offset to the local coordinate system.

<FSHIFTX>

The Z distance from the fixture offset to the local coordinate system.

<HELIX-PITCH>

Pitch of helical move. Controlled by Max Ramp Angle attribute.

<INC-DEPTH>

Incremental depth from Z Clear, <DEPTH> + <ZCLEAR>.

<INC-MACX>

X location of the pattern instance that will be cut by the macro.  This coordinate is typically not output in the cnc program.

<INC-MACY>

Y location of the pattern instance that will be cut by the macro.  This coordinate is typically not output in the cnc program.

<INC-MACZ>

Z location of the pattern instance that will be cut by the macro.  This coordinate is typically not output in the cnc program.

<INC-STEP1>

Incremental first step, <STEP1> + <ZCLEAR>.

<MACRO#>

Macro number identifier (system-generated). Macros are not user definable, however some Macros are generated automatically, especially with multiple fixture parts and for repeated features. This number starts at 00 and increments automatically up to the Max Macros number that is contained on the General Information dialog box.

<MIN-STEP>

Minimum Peck drilling parameter.

<NO-DRAG-X>

Amount to move over in X for no drag boring.

<NO-DRAG-Y>

Amount to move over in Y for no drag boring.

<NEXT-TL>

Represents the next tool to be used (may be required by some controls).

<NOSE-RAD>

Tool nose radius of an endmill or the tip radius of a threading tool or turning tool.

<OFFSET#>

Diameter offset register number passed from tool mapping dialog.

<OV-LENGTH>

The overall length of the tool. Corresponds to the Overall Length parameter of a tool.

<PITCH>

The pitch value for the Tap cycle. This value is in Z-distance per spindle revolution.

<RADIUS>

Reproduces arc radius in a circular block.

<ROT1-ANSI>

Rotation about primary axis in ANSI style.

<ROT1-MATH>

Rotation about primary axis in Mathematical style.

<ROT1-WIND>

Rotation about primary axis in Winding style.

<ROT2-ANSI>

Rotation about secondary axis in ANSI style.

<ROT2-MATH>

Rotation about secondary axis in Mathematical style.

<ROT2-WIND>

Rotation about secondary axis in Winding style.

<S-RAD>

Generates the signed arc radius value in a circular block, +R<180 degrees and R>180 degrees.

 

<SEQ>

This is a line sequence number identifier (when the word appears in a line, it is substituted with the current sequence number, and is subsequently incremented by the sequence step value).

<SHIFTX>

X offset from machine zero to current setup after axis rotations are applied.

<SHIFTY>

Y offset from machine zero to current setup after axis rotations are applied.

<SHIFTZ>

Z offset from machine zero to current setup after axis rotations are applied.

<SIDE-LALLOW>

Corresponds to Bottom Finish Allowance or Bottom Finish Allowance attributes for a milling operation.

<SPEED>

Spindle speed value passed from FeatureCAM.

<STATR-ANG>

Initial angle of helical move. Added for Heidenhain control.

<STEP1>

First Peck value passed from FeatureCAM.

<STEP2>

Second Peck value passed from FeatureCAM.

<STEPOVER>

Step over distance passed from feature properties dialog.

<TOOL>

Tool number passed from FeatureCAM.

<TOOL-DIAM>

Tool diameter, passed from FeatureCAM.

<TOOL_LENGTH>

Cutter length of the tool.

<TOOL-LENGTH>

Corresponds to cutter length of endmills or length of drills.

<TOTAL-ANG>

Total angle of a helical move. Added for Heidenhain.

<TPI-PITCH>

The TPI value for the Tap cycle in an inch CNC file or the pitch value for the Tap cycle in a millimeter CNC file.

<X-CEN>

Reproduces the absolute X coordinate position from the X axis origin to the arc's center in a circular block

<X-CHANGE>

X coordinate of desired tool change location passed from post options dialog.

<X-COORD>

Current X coordinate position.

<X-VECTOR>

Calculated X vector for the next move (cutter compensation vector for Cincinnati Milacron).

<Y-CEN>

Reproduces the absolute Y coordinate position from the Y axis origin to the arc's center in a circular block.

<Y-CHANGE>

Y coordinate of desired tool change location passed from Post options dialog.

<Y-COORD>

Current Y coordinate position.

<Y-VECTOR>

Calculated Y vector for the next move (cutter compensation vector for Cincinnati Milacron).

<ZCEN>

Reproduces the absolute Z coordinate position from the Z axis origin to the arc's center in a circular block.

<Z-CHANGE>

Z coordinate of desired tool change location passed from post options dialog.

<ZCLEAR>

Z coordinate that programmed feed rate begins. This is the Plunge Clearance attribute passed from hole properties dialog.

<Z-COORD>

Current Z coordinate position.

<Z-INC>

Rough pass Z increment attribute  passed from feature properties dialog.

<Z-INDEX-CLR>

The Z retract distance when  indexing 4th axis.

<ZRAPID>

Z distance from surface of stock  that tool rapids to. This distance is  the Z rapid plane attribute plus the absolute distance from the  UCS  to the surface of the stock.

<ZSURF>

Z coordinate of stock surface relative to UCS origin.
